About this route

Memphis to Denver

The flight from Memphis to Denver covers roughly 1,000 miles and takes about three hours nonstop. It's a straightforward route that connects the heart of the Mississippi Delta to the foot of the Rocky Mountains — two cities with wildly different personalities. Several carriers serve this corridor, though nonstop availability can vary by season. Last minute travelers may find more options on midweek departures, particularly Tuesdays and Wednesdays. Denver is a year-round destination: ski season draws winter crowds, while summer brings hiking, festivals, and mild mountain weather. Spring and early fall tend to offer a comfortable middle ground with fewer tourists. Once you land at DEN, the city's efficient rail link gets you downtown in about 35 minutes. If you're booking last minute, checking flexible date searches can reveal seats that open up closer to departure. Pack layers — Denver's altitude means temperatures can swing dramatically in a single afternoon.

What are the cheapest months to fly from Memphis (MEM) to Denver (DEN)?
The cheapest months to fly from Memphis to Denver are typically January, February, and September, when travel demand is lower. Booking 4-6 weeks in advance and flying midweek (Tuesday or Wednesday) can also help you secure lower fares. Prices tend to peak during summer months (June-August) and around major holidays.

Flying from Memphis to Denver: A Gateway Between South and Summit

The journey from Memphis to Denver connects two of America's most culturally distinctive cities, bridging the soulful rhythms of the Mississippi Delta with the rugged grandeur of the Rocky Mountains. Whether you're trading Beale Street blues for mountain trails or heading west on business, this route offers a refreshing change of scenery in under three hours.

Flights from Memphis to Denver typically cover around 870 miles with a direct flight time of approximately two hours and forty-five minutes. Several carriers serve this corridor, with Southwest Airlines being a frequent operator alongside options from American Airlines and United Airlines. Nonstop service is generally available, though connecting flights through hubs like Dallas or Chicago are common depending on the time of day and season. Morning departures tend to offer the smoothest scheduling, and travelers flying westward gain an hour thanks to the time zone shift into Mountain Time.

The best time to fly this route depends entirely on what draws you to Denver. Ski season, running from late November through early April, sees heavy demand as travelers flock to world-class resorts like Breckenridge, Vail, and Keystone, all within a couple hours of Denver International Airport. Summer is equally popular, with hiking, mountain biking, and festival season in full swing. If you prefer lower fares and thinner crowds, shoulder months like September and early May offer pleasant weather and better pricing. Spring in Denver can be unpredictable, with occasional late snowstorms, so packing layers is wise regardless of the calendar.

Denver International Airport is one of the largest in the country, so allowing extra time for connections or the train ride to the terminal is always smart. The airport's iconic tent-like roof structure is visible long before landing, and on a clear day, passengers on the right side of the aircraft are treated to sweeping views of the Front Range as the plane descends across the plains.

From a cultural standpoint, this route links two cities with rich musical legacies. Memphis is the birthplace of rock and roll and a pillar of blues and soul, while Denver's thriving live music scene spans everything from bluegrass to indie rock. Food lovers will appreciate the contrast as well, moving from Memphis barbecue institutions to Denver's booming craft brewery and farm-to-table dining culture.

For the savviest travel experience on flights from Memphis to Denver, booking two to three weeks in advance typically yields competitive fares. Flexibility with departure days, particularly flying on Tuesdays or Wednesdays, can also help keep costs manageable. This is a route that rewards spontaneity just as much as careful planning, opening the door to an entirely different slice of American life in under three hours.
